The logo
  • Home
  • Map
  • About
  • Terms
Main image of the feature
John Pitt

Rank Electrical Artificer 2nd Class
Service Number M 838
Born 18/12/1887

External Link
Card image cap
Devonport
Port Detail
Card image cap
HMS Indefatigable

Class Battle Cruiser

External Link Ship Detail